General / My thoughts on 0.1.11.0 so far
« on: April 17, 2014, 05:35:45 pm »
So far I've really enjoyed the new update.  It's been incredibly fun exploring new areas, doing new quests, finding and/or crafting new items (the shield emitter is my favorite so far but I do like the tabi boots too), and meeting new characters.  I think camp hathor and meeting the rat king have been my favorite parts so far but the foundry was pretty neat too.  I'm glad that merchants are more lenient about what they buy from you but I still find their limited ability to buy stuff from me somewhat stifling in the early game.  In the late game I started finding weapons and devices that I could sell for more than they had even along with a ton of stuff I wanted from them but it's still pretty harsh in the early game.  Perhaps they just buy what they want at full price and anything else that fits their theme (arms dealers, doctors, electronics merchants, ect.) but at, say, 10% the standard price?  That way we can still make a little extra money if we bothered to cart back a few more goodies and who is going to turn down perfectly good items at 10% price that they can then sell at full price?  Just a thought of course.  Something I'd also love to see from this game, a survival mode for those of us who would like a more hardcore suvival experience.  The ability to harvest meat from more animals, items such as portable cookers and water purifiers, hunger and thrist bars, stuff like that.  Just something that can be turned on or off at the character creation screen so only those who want it can have it.  Something that would be really nifty as well would be a secondary skill bar.  Perhaps a button on the left to click between them so I don't have to open the skill menu or my inventory to use a skill or an item that doesn't fit into the skill bar.  All in all I like the directioin the game is taking and as always I'm looking forward most to having a larger and larger game world to explore.  Keep up the good work!
